Number of cars per household

Analysis of car ownership in 2021, indicates 51% of households in Eastern Region Alliance area had access to two or more motor vehicles, compared to 49% in the City of Unley.

The ability of the population to access services and employment is strongly influenced by access to transport. The number of motor vehicles per household in Eastern Region Alliance area quantifies access to private transport and will be influenced by Age Structure and Household Type, which determine the number of adults present; access to Public Transport; distance to shops, services, employment and education; and Household Income. Depending on these factors, car ownership can be seen as a measure of advantage or disadvantage, or a neutral socio-economic measure, which impacts on the environment and quality of life.

Q:

Derived from the Census question:

'How many registered motor vehicles owned or used by residents of this dwelling were garaged or parked at or near this dwelling on the night of 10 August 2021?'

Dominant groups

Analysis of the car ownership of the households in Eastern Region Alliance area in 2021 compared to the City of Unley shows that 89.6% of the households owned at least one car, while 7.7% did not, compared with 89.6% and 7.9% respectively in the City of Unley.

Of those that owned at least one vehicle, there was a smaller proportion who owned just one car; a larger proportion who owned two cars; and a larger proportion who owned three cars or more.

Overall, 38.8% of the households owned one car; 35.4% owned two cars; and 15.4% owned three cars or more, compared with 41.0%; 34.8% and 13.7% respectively for the City of Unley.

Emerging groups

The largest changes in the household car ownership in Eastern Region Alliance area between 2006 and 2021 were:

  • 2 motor vehicles (+4,653 households)
  • 3 or more motor vehicles (+4,069 households)
  • 1 motor vehicle (+3,033 households)
  • No motor vehicles (-1,696 households)
